So the terminally online fascists are coming for #Netflix, #HamishSteele and #ParanormalPark for daring to have a protagonist who happens to be trans, a fact which is mentioned twice in the first season.

I am hoping that this has a huge Streisand effect. Paranormal Park is a great show, and age-appropriate for its target audience. I hope Hamish can weather the storm of outrage.

Elon Musk Doubles Down On Netflix-Bashing Over Trans Character On Animated ‘Dead End: Paranormal Park’ Even As Show Creator Flooded With “Extremely Nasty” Messages

Elon Musk continued his swipes at Netflix today over the 2022-2023 animated series Dead End: Paranormal Park which featured a transgender character.

In Egyptian mythology, after the god Set killed his brother Osiris, he fought Osiris' son Horus for control of Egypt. Eventually, the supreme god Ra decided to give Set 97% of Egypt but let Horus choose his 3% first. Horus chose the fertile Nile Delta, leaving Set with the desert.
